웹디자인의 모든 것: 트렌드, 도구, 그리고 성공적인 웹사이트를 만드는 방법
웹디자인은 오늘날 디지털 시대에서 매우 중요한 요소 중 하나입니다. 많은 기업들이 온라인으로 존재감을 키우고 고객과의 상호 작용을 높이기 위해 웹사이트를 구축하고 있으며, 이 과정에서 웹디자인의 중요성이 더욱 부각되고 있습니다. 웹디자인이란 단순히 웹사이트의 외형을 결정하는 것을 넘어서, 사용자 경험과 접근성, 콘텐츠의 전달력을 고려하는 포괄적인 과정입니다. 따라서 성공적인 웹디자인을 위해 여러 요소를 고려해야 하며, 최신 트렌드와 도구를 적절히 활용해야 합니다.
앱제작업체첫 번째로, 웹디자인의 주요 트렌드에 대해 살펴보겠습니다. 최근 몇 년 간 '미니멀리즘'과 '다크 모드'가 많은 웹사이트에서 채택되고 있습니다. 미니멀리즘 디자인은 복잡함을 줄이고 사용자가 원하는 정보를 쉽게 찾을 수 있도록 돕습니다. 다크 모드는 눈의 피로를 줄여줄 뿐만 아니라 시각적으로도 매력적인 요소로 부각되고 있습니다. 이 외에도 애니메이션 효과를 사용하여 사용자에게 보다 풍부한 경험을 제공하는 웹디자인 역시 주목받고 있습니다. 이러한 트렌드를 지속적으로 반영하여 현대적이고 세련된 웹사이트를 구축하는 것이 중요합니다.
두 번째로, 웹디자인에서 사용되는 다양한 도구들에 대해 알아보겠습니다. 웹디자인을 시작하기 위해서는 기본적인 디자인 도구에 대한 이해가 필요합니다. Adobe XD, Figma, Sketch와 같은 도구들은 초보자부터 전문가까지 웹디자인에 필수적인 프로그램들입니다. 이 도구들은 빠른 프로토타이핑, 협업 및 피드백 수집 기능을 제공하여 디자인 프로세스를 효율적으로 만들어 줍니다. 또한, 웹사이트 개발에는 HTML, CSS, JavaScript와 같은 프로그래밍 언어에 대한 기초적인 지식이 요구됩니다. 이 언어들을 학습함으로써 웹 디자이너는 자신의 디자인을 보다 효과적으로 구현할 수 있습니다.
세 번째로, 성공적인 웹사이트를 만들기 위해 반드시 염두에 두어야 할 사용자 경험(UX)과 사용자 인터페이스(UI)의 원칙입니다. UX는 사용자가 웹사이트를 탐색하면서 경험하는 감정과 반응을 포함합니다. 따라서 웹사이트의 구조, 네비게이션, 응답 시간 등 모든 요소가 UX에 영향을 미치게 됩니다. UI는 웹사이트의 시각적인 요소와 레이아웃을 담당하며, 이는 사용자에게 정보를 명확히 전달하고 시각적으로 매력적이어야 합니다. UX와 UI는 서로 긴밀하게 연결되어 있으며, 이를 고려한 디자인은 사용자에게 긍정적인 경험을 제공할 수 있습니다.
또한, 웹사이트의 접근성 문제도 간과할 수 없습니다. 모든 사용자가 웹사이트에 접근할 수 있도록 하는 것은 오늘날의 웹디자인에서 반드시 고려해야 할 부분입니다. 다양한 사용자의 요구를 충족시키기 위해 색상 대비, 텍스트 크기, 스크린 리더 기능 등을 충족시켜야 합니다. 이는 웹사이트의 목적이 더 많은 사용자를 아우르는 것임을 감안할 때, 필수적인 요소입니다. 접근성 높고 친근한 웹사이트는 사용자에게 신뢰를 주고, 결과적으로 더 나은 전환율을 낼 수 있습니다.
어플리케이션제작마지막으로, 웹디자인의 지속적인 발전과 학습의 중요성을 강조하고 싶습니다. 기술과 트렌드는 끊임없이 변화하고 있기 때문에, 웹디자이너는 최신 기술과 디자인 트렌드를 주시하고 지속적으로 스스로를 발전시켜야 합니다. 이를 위해 온라인 강의나 워크숍, 웹세미나, 디자인 컨퍼런스와 같은 다양한 학습 기회를 활용할 수 있습니다. 또한, 디자인 포트폴리오를 만들어 타인의 피드백을 받고 자신의 실력을 객관적으로 평가하는 것이 좋습니다.
어플개발업체결론적으로, 웹디자인은 단순한 미적 요소 이상으로, 사용자 경험과 웹사이트의 목표 달성을 위해 매우 중요한 역할을 합니다. 최신 트렌드와 도구를 활용하고, 사용자 중심의 디자인 원칙을 따르며, 지속적으로 학습하며 발전하는 자세가 필요합니다. 이를 통해 매력적이고 효과적인 웹사이트를 만들어낼 수 있습니다. 웹디자인에 대한 보다 깊이 있는 이해와 실력을 쌓기 위해, 항상 새로운 정보와 기술을 습득하려는 노력을 게을리하지 말아야 할 것입니다.
하이브리드 웹앱의 모든 것: 장점, 단점 및 개발 가이드
하이브리드 웹앱은 모바일 애플리케이션과 웹 애플리케이션의 장점을 결합한 형태로, 최근 몇 년 사이에 매우 인기를 얻고 있는 개발 방식입니다. 하이브리드 웹앱은 HTML, CSS, JavaScript와 같은 웹 기술을 사용하여 개발되며, 이러한 기술들은 다양한 플랫폼에서 실행될 수 있도록 지원합니다. 하이브리드 웹앱은 네이티브 애플리케이션의 성능과 사용자 경험을 제공하면서도, 웹 애플리케이션의 뛰어난 접근성과 배포의 용이성을 제공합니다. 이로 인해 개발자와 기업 모두에게 많은 계기를 제공하고 있습니다.
어플리케이션개발하이브리드 웹앱의 가장 큰 장점은 한 번의 개발로 여러 플랫폼에서 사용할 수 있다는 점입니다. 이를 통해 개발자는 시간과 비용을 절약할 수 있으며, 사용자도 원하는 디바이스에서 손쉽게 애플리케이션에 접근할 수 있습니다. 하이브리드 웹앱은 App Store나 Google Play와 같은 스토어를 통해 배포할 수 있으며, 앱 업데이트도 신속하게 진행할 수 있어서 사용자에게 항상 최신의 기능과 콘텐츠를 제공합니다.
하지만 하이브리드 웹앱은 그 장점에도 불구하고 몇 가지 단점도 존재합니다. 예를 들어, 네이티브 앱에 비해 성능이 떨어질 수 있으며, 특정 플랫폼의 고유한 기능을 활용하는 데 제한이 있을 수 있습니다. 이에 따라, 개발자는 하이브리드 웹앱의 성능을 최대한 끌어내기 위해 다양한 최적화 전략을 고려해야 합니다.
하이브리드 웹앱 개발을 위해서는 먼저 적합한 프레임워크를 선택해야 합니다. 현재 널리 사용되는 하이브리드 웹앱 개발 프레임워크로는 Apache Cordova, Ionic, React Native 등이 있습니다. 각각의 프레임워크는 고유한 장단점이 있으므로, 프로젝트의 요구에 맞는 것을 선택하는 것이 중요합니다.
또한, 하이브리드 웹앱의 UI/UX 디자인도 고려해야 할 중요한 요소입니다. 사용자 경험을 극대화하기 위해서는 직관적이고 반응성이 좋은 UI를 구현하는 것이 필수적입니다. 이와 함께 애플리케이션의 성능을 최적화하고, 다양한 디바이스와 화면 크기에 적절히 대응할 수 있도록 해야 합니다.
하이브리드 웹앱을 개발한 후에는 테스트 과정을 반드시 거쳐야 합니다. 다양한 환경에서 애플리케이션이 잘 작동하는지 확인하고, 잠재적인 버그를 사전에 해결하는 것이 중요합니다. 이러한 테스트 과정을 통해 궁극적으로 사용자에게 더욱나은 경험을 제공할 수 있습니다.
어플제작회사하이브리드 웹앱은 기술이 빠르게 발전함에 따라 앞으로도 많은 가능성과 기회를 보여줄 것으로 기대됩니다. 모바일 시장이 계속해서 성장함에 따라, 하이브리드 웹앱의 중요성도 더욱 커질 것입니다. 그러므로 개발자들은 최신 기술 트렌드와 시장 동향을 주의 깊게 살펴보는 것이 필요합니다.
앱개발회사결론적으로, 하이브리드 웹앱은 개발자와 사용자 모두에게 많은 이점을 제공하는 혁신적인 솔루션입니다. 이 기술을 통해 더욱 다양하고 유용한 애플리케이션을 개발할 수 있을 것이며, 앞으로의 발전 가능성이 무궁무진하다는 점에서 많은 주목을 받고 있습니다. 따라서, 하이브리드 웹앱에 대한 지속적인 연구와 개발이 필요한 시점입니다.